在平板电脑上进行Vue开发,对于新手来说,选择合适的框架至关重要。Vue.js是一个流行的前端JavaScript框架,它易于上手,功能强大。随着技术的发展,许多基于Vue的框架也应运而生,它们各自有着独特的特点和优势。本文将为你深度解析五大热门的Vue开发框架,帮助你找到最适合你的那一款。
1. Vue.js
作为Vue生态系统的核心,Vue.js本身就是一个非常强大的框架。它提供了响应式数据绑定和组合视图组件的能力,使得开发者可以轻松地构建用户界面。Vue.js的特点如下:
- 简洁易学:Vue.js的设计哲学是简单、易学、易用。
- 组件化:Vue.js鼓励开发者使用组件来构建应用,提高了代码的可维护性和复用性。
- 双向数据绑定:Vue.js通过虚拟DOM来提高性能,并通过双向数据绑定来简化DOM操作。
2. Vue Router
Vue Router是Vue.js的官方路由管理器,它允许你为单页应用定义路由和导航。Vue Router的特点如下:
- 单页面应用(SPA)支持:Vue Router是构建SPA的必备工具。
- 灵活的路由配置:你可以根据需要配置路由,包括嵌套路由、动态路由等。
- 支持中间件:Vue Router支持中间件,可以用来处理路由跳转前的逻辑。
3. Vuex
Vuex是Vue.js的状态管理模式和库,它采用集中式存储管理所有组件的状态,并以相应的规则保证状态以一种可预测的方式发生变化。Vuex的特点如下:
- 集中式存储:Vuex将所有组件的状态集中存储,便于管理和维护。
- 响应式:Vuex的状态是响应式的,任何组件都可以通过计算属性来响应状态的变化。
- 模块化:Vuex支持模块化,可以将状态分割成多个模块,便于管理。
4. VueXtension
VueXtension是一个基于Vue.js的UI框架,它提供了一系列的组件和工具,可以帮助开发者快速构建复杂的用户界面。VueXtension的特点如下:
- 丰富的组件库:VueXtension提供了一系列的UI组件,包括按钮、表单、表格等。
- 响应式设计:VueXtension的组件支持响应式设计,可以适应不同的屏幕尺寸。
- 易于定制:VueXtension的组件易于定制,你可以根据自己的需求进行修改。
5. Vuetify
Vuetify是一个基于Vue.js的Material Design组件库,它提供了一系列的UI组件和工具,可以帮助开发者快速构建美观、响应式的应用。Vuetify的特点如下:
- Material Design风格:Vuetify遵循Material Design设计规范,提供了一致的视觉体验。
- 响应式设计:Vuetify的组件支持响应式设计,可以适应不同的屏幕尺寸。
- 易于集成:Vuetify可以轻松集成到现有的Vue项目中。
总结来说,选择哪个Vue开发框架取决于你的具体需求和偏好。如果你需要一个简洁、易学的框架,Vue.js是一个不错的选择;如果你需要一个强大的路由管理器,Vue Router是最佳选择;如果你需要一个状态管理模式,Vuex是你的不二之选。希望本文能帮助你找到最适合你的Vue开发框架。
